Which of the following groups suffer the most from inflation?
- ADebtors
- BCreditors
- CBusiness class
- DHolders of real assets
Solution & Step-by-step Explanation
During periods of high inflation, the purchasing power of money falls. Creditors suffer because the real value of the money they lent decreases by the time they get repaid. Conversely, debtors benefit because they repay their debts with lower-valued currency, while business owners and physical asset holders often see their nominal returns or values rise.
